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Company Ltd. (TSM), the world’s largest dedicated semiconductor foundry, is trading at $366.92 as of 2026-04-20, marking a 0.97% decline in the most recent trading session. As a core supplier of advanced semiconductor chips to leading global tech, automotive, and consumer electronics firms, TSM’s stock performance is closely tied to both sector-wide demand trends and broader macroeconomic sentiment.
